9/14 - 10/14 Reynier-Leya Novo presents NOMOS / Solar System
Presented across OUTFRONT ‘s Houston digital media network—eighteen digital kiosks and one large-format digital bulletin—Art Club Season 1 alum Reynier Leyva Novo ‘s newest project becomes a distributed observatory, carrying a reconstructed solar system into public space.
More about the work:
NOMOS / Solar System considers the human impulse to give form to what exceeds us. The cosmos reaches us through images, measurements, maps, models, and names; through them, distance becomes knowledge and the unknown begins to acquire the structure of territory.
NOMOS, from the Greek nomos (νόμος), refers to the order through which space is divided, organized, and established as territory—the point at which abstract extension becomes something that can be measured, named, mapped, and occupied. In the Solar System, bodies that remain physically remote already exist within human culture as territories of knowledge, image, language, and imagination.
Working from scientific images and planetary data, the project reconstructs celestial bodies as solid geometric and polyhedral forms. Planetary cartography, radar imagery, photography, elevation models, and displacement data provide the material basis of the work. Using Unreal Engine, these sources inform the construction of each 3D body, while relief, material, light, atmosphere, and movement are developed in real time.
The project continues Novo’s investigation into data, abstraction, natural systems, technology, and public space. Produced specifically for Houston—a city whose history and present are inseparable from human spaceflight, aerospace engineering, planetary science, and mission operations—the work brings that inquiry to the scale of the city.
NOMOS / Solar System is dedicated to everything we still do not know—and to infinity.
